Fused benzene rings aid nucleophilic attack on pyridines, pyridinium and pyrylium ions, and pyrones the loss of aromaticity involved in the formation of the initial adduct is less in monobenzo derivatives and still less in linear dibenzo derivatives than in monocyclic compounds. For the same reason, the tendency for this initial adduct to re-aromatize is less for benzopyridines. Fused benzene rings also influence the point of attack by nucleophilic reagents attack rarely occurs on a carbon atom shared with a benzene ring. Thus, in linear dibenzo derivatives, nucleophilic attack is at the y-position (157). [Pg.197]

When 2-chloro-6-phenyl-phenolmethylether is transfered into the Grignard compound and then reacted with cyclohexanone, dehydrated and finally dehydrogenated, 2,6-diphenylphenolmethylether is formed61). The synthesis is versatile since a variety of cyclohexanone-derivatives can be used. This and other phenolethers can then easily be demethylated. One of the mildest demethylations is to react the methylether with borontribromide at low temperatures °21. Hydroiodine acid, Lewis acids, such as aluminium-chloride 63 , pyridine/pyridinium chloride, or sodium in pyridine 64) are also valuable tools in ether demethylations. [Pg.108]

Mannich-type cyclizations of vinylsilanes have found considerable application in the area of alkaloid total synthesis. Cyclizations that occur in the exocyclic mode with respect to the vinylsilane nucleophile have been widely employed to assemble 3-alkylidenepiperidine substructures with high stereocontrol. Overman and coworkers have made extensive use of the acid-promoted conversion of bicyclic oxazolidines to alkylideneindolizidines in their total syntheses of pumiliotoxin A alkaloids (Scheme 36). - " - An illustration of the mild nature of iminium ion-vinylsilane cyclizations is provided in the conversion of (101) to (102), the penultimate precursor of (-i-)-pumiliotoxin A. This conversion was accomplished in 71% yield by heating (101) at 80 C in a methanolic pyridine-pyridinium tosylate buffer (pH 4.5). More strongly acidic conditions had to be avoided since they led to competitive solvolysis of the allylic benzyl ether functionality of the pumiliotoxin A side chain. Although pyridoxal phosphate is involved in a wide variety of reactions the processes are all related mechanistically by the electron withdrawal toward the cationic or hydrogen-bonded imine nitrogen and into the electron sink of the pyridine/pyridinium ring. [Pg.247]
